Daniel 4:5 Four years have passed and Cassie Belanger finds herself plagued with nightmares, ghostly voices from the past, and a compulsion to return to the sleepy fishing town of Oysterville, Washington. There, she meets two strangers who have followed the same mysterious obsession to visit the Long Beach peninsula. Cassie and her new friends must race against time to solve the mysteries of cryptic letters, bizarre and terrifying dreams, and a shadowy figure bent on finding a long forgotten treasure before they do, and more than willing to murder those who get in his way. Danger, mystery, love, and fortune all await Cassie as she finds her way back to Oysterville once more.

Perry P. Perkins was born and raised in the Pacific Northwest. Majoring in English at Clackamas College, Perry received his ministry license from LIFE Bible College, and lived as a missionary in Jos, Nigeria. Perry is a student of the Jerry B. Jenkins Christian Writer's Guild, his writing includes Just Past Oysterville: Shoalwater Book One, and Elk Hunters Don't Cry. He and his wife Victoria live in Oregon.
